About DataCamp
DataCamp\’s mission is to empower everyone with the data and AI skills essential for 21st-century success. By providing practical, engaging learning experiences, DataCamp equips learners and organizations of all sizes to harness the power of data and AI. As a trusted partner to over 17 million learners and 6,000+ companies, including 80% of the Fortune 1000, DataCamp is leading the charge in addressing the critical data and AI skills shortage.

Responsibilities
This is an individual contributor role—you will be expected to recruit instructors, create course outlines, review course content, and create and update course content where needed. Here’s what your day-to-day will look like:
- Manage the entire content development lifecycle and deadlines.
 - Source and recruit top-tier instructors who are subject matter experts.
 - Collaborate with instructors to create engaging content.
 - Design, review, and create content covering AI topics across the full spectrum—from AI literacy to AI engineering. You will review content from a learner perspective, ensuring it is technically accurate and pedagogically effective.
 - Work with cross-functional teams to enable content creation for more advanced technical topics.
 - Continuously assess course performance using learner feedback and engagement data to drive improvements.
 - Own your portion of the curriculum roadmap.
 - Identify and prioritize existing curriculum gaps or new topics in artificial intelligence.
 - Identify opportunities and develop AI workflows to optimize content creation and enhance quality.
 
Qualifications
- A solid technical background in machine learning/artificial intelligence, with proficiency in areas such as LLM engineering, workflow automation (n8n, make.com, etc.), emerging AI tools (Replit, Cursor, Windsurf, etc.), and related topics. You can quickly learn new concepts in artificial intelligence and identify what learners need to know about these concepts.
 - Strong expertise in instructional design, with proven experience designing, structuring, and teaching technical courses, and creating interactive, hands-on learning experiences.
 - Graduate degree (Master’s or PhD) in Computer Science, AI, Data Science, or a related STEM field, or equivalent industry experience with hands-on expertise in data science, machine learning, or software development.
 - Ability to work collaboratively with both technical and non-technical stakeholders. You thrive wearing multiple hats.
 - Strong written and verbal communication skills and attention to detail.
 - Strong sense of ownership, accountability, and urgency.
 - Experience using AI tools for content creation and workflow automation—without sacrificing truthfulness and quality.
